**Ticket: Config drift — LargeDiff viewer**

The Pinefold LargeDiff service in staging no longer matches what's in the repo. Chunk size, streaming threshold, and syntax-highlight cutoff were all changed by hand during last month's incident. Contractor task: reconcile staging against source of truth, then lock manual edits. Current staging values are as follows.

service settings:
[istael]
team = gilath
access_code = ac_468cdf
owner = casdor.gilox
host = istael.kelviforge.internal
port = 5432
peer = quenwyn.braskworks.corp
salt = 6678df32
pin = 7400

Test plan: log sampling for Murmidge notifier.

Service emits ~40k lines/min. Verify sampler keeps 1% of INFO, 100% of ERROR. Steps: enable sampling flag, replay canned traffic, diff counts against baseline. Flag config lives in the Murmidge console; don't edit files directly. You'll need to authenticate to the staging console to run the replay, so use the credential provided below.

login token, yajeg-fawif: eyJhbGciOiJIUzI1NiIsInR5cCI6IkpXVCJ9.eyJzdWIiOiIEdPQYnZXaZIn0.HSRTnYZBx0Qc

## Deployment

The Furrowlink telemetry gateway ingests sensor data from combines and irrigation rigs, so deploys must happen outside the 05:00–09:00 harvest-upload window. Drain the MQTT listener, wait for in-flight batches to flush, then roll the new image one node at a time. Confirm heartbeat lag stays under 30 seconds before proceeding. Once the rollout completes, apply the following configuration values on each node.

settings of fahag-haduf:
[ulaox]
port = 8443
region = south-2
host = ulaox.lumiccorp.internal
timeout_ms = 500
retries = 8

Ticket: Config drift on Veldra gateway nodes. During the websocket reconnect investigation, we found three nodes in the Harlow cluster running stale reconnect backoff settings, which caused clients to hammer the handshake endpoint after transient drops. No evidence of tampering, but the drift bypassed change review. For audit purposes, the current effective configuration on the affected nodes is reproduced below.

settings of hahaf-tajof:
[gilix]
port = 9000
region = outer-1
host = gilix.norvasys.internal
team = goriel
timeout_ms = 5000
retries = 7